General description
This Certified Reference Material (CRM) is produced and certified in accordance with ISO 17034 and ISO/IEC 17025. All information regarding the use of this CRM can be found on the certificate of analysis.
Total organic carbon (TOC) is a measure of the total amount of carbon in an organic compound. It is a critical parameter to evaluate the water quality for possible organic contamination.

Application
This CRM is intended for the calibration and validation of analytical instruments used to measure total organic carbon (TOC).
Features and Benefits
- Ready-to-use solution, verified and qualified in an ISO/IEC 17025 and ISO 17034 accredited laboratory
- Traceable to the SI and higher order standards from NIST
- Assigned value based on a purity determination by mass balance and gravimetrically prepared value
- Homogeneity assessed in accordance with ISO Guide 35
- Available in high-density polyethylene bottles of volumes 100 and 500 mL to assure safe delivery
- Accompanied with a certificate of analysis (CoA) having information on the expiry date for an effective audit
- Prepared using deionized water as a solvent
